Water Rights Protection: Federal Agencies Cannot Seize Water Rights

This act protects your water rights by preventing federal agencies from demanding the transfer of water rights as a condition for land use permits. This means your local, state-recognized water rights are secure from federal pressure.
Key points
Federal agencies cannot require the transfer of water rights as a condition for issuing land use permits.
The act strengthens the role of states in managing water resources, ensuring state law takes precedence.
Your existing water rights, including those of federally recognized Indian Tribes, are protected from federal attempts to limit or acquire them.
